Bobby Podesta

Bobby Podesta has been drawing cartoons for longer than he can remember and published his first newspaper comic strip while still in high school. After attending college at CalArts, Bobby began working at Pixar Animation Studios, where he has contributed as an Animator, Story Artist, Supervising Animator, and Director on several of their films and series. North for the Winter is his graphic novel debut. Bobby lives in Oakland, California with his wife, daughter, son, some chickens, a spoiled cat, and a pretty cute dog. He still draws cartoons every day

Animation Roundtable

Room A | Bobby Podesta | Brad Rader | Frank Paur | Justyne Gurley | Kevin Altieri

Join Oakland Comic-Con special guests Brad Rader (Spawn), Frank Paur (Gargoyles), Justyne Gurley (Hazbin Hotel), Kevin Altieri (Batman: The Animated Series), and Bobby Podesta (Toy Story 2) with moderator Andrew Farago (Cartoon Art Museum) as these industry legends look back at their careers in television and feature animation and discuss their favorite cartoons.
